start using the RLL RELEASE procedures

So far, we immediately disable the RF channel without following a proper
RLL RELEASE procedure.  This patch changes this.

If we locally terminate the connection, the channel allocator now triggers a
RLL RELEASE REQuest, which is responsed by the MS with a RLL RELEASE CONFirm,
based on which we send the RF CHANnel RELease to the BTS.

If the MS terminates the connection, we receive a RLL RELEASE INDication,
based on which we trigger RF CHANnel RELease to the BTS.

/* Chapter 8.3.7 Request the release of multiframe mode of RLL connection.
This is what higher layers should call. The BTS then responds with
RELEASE CONFIRM, which we in turn use to trigger RSL CHANNEL RELEASE,
which in turn is acknowledged by RSL CHANNEL RELEASE ACK, which calls
lchan_free() */
int rsl_release_request(struct gsm_lchan *lchan, u_int8_t link_id)
{
struct msgb *msg = rsl_msgb_alloc();
struct abis_rsl_rll_hdr *rh;
rh = (struct abis_rsl_rll_hdr *) msgb_put(msg, sizeof(*rh));
init_llm_hdr(rh, RSL_MT_REL_REQ);
//rh->c.msg_discr |= ABIS_RSL_MDISC_TRANSP;
rh->chan_nr = lchan2chan_nr(lchan);
rh->link_id = link_id;
msg->trx = lchan->ts->trx;
return abis_rsl_sendmsg(msg);
}
